Extremely Rare 555.55 Carat Black Diamond To Be Auctioned Off

One of the largest and rarest diamonds on the planet is set to be auctioned off next month. The 555.55 carat black diamond – known as ‘The Enigma’ – set the Guinness World Record as the largest cut diamond in 2006.  It’s believed to have arrived on Earth from outer space via a meteorite. The diamond is heading to London in February, where it will be sold by the world-famous Sotheby’s auction house.   It’s expected to fetch somewhere in the ballpark of $6.8 million – and in case you’re wondering, Sotheby’s says it will accept crypto as payment.
